Distinguished Lecture Series
The Collaborative Research Centre (CRC) 1053 MAKI is inviting outstanding experts to participate in the Distinguished Lecture Series during the semester to Darmstadt.
The speakers are presenting their current research results in the areas of “Network Communications” as well as “Future Internet” in these lectures. The events are intended to promote the exchange of thoughts and ideas between experts, staff, students and the interested public.
The lectures are open to the general public and interested visitors are very welcome.
